Originally Posted by chris955
Australia has the 4th highest skin cancer rate of death, South Africa 8th. The US is quite low by virtue of the fact that the climate is so variable and much of the country is not what would be considered 'hot and sunny'.
The incidence of skin cancer amongst Australians is 13 times higher than the global average.
Yes things ar changing but go down to any beach on any day and look at the young girls especially burning themselves to crisps.
I have a 15 year old daughter Chris and her and her friends never sun tan - some of her friends get a spray tan for special events, but that's a very small minority of them, they're happy to be milky white.
